ABSTRACT
The t-haplotype, a variant form of the t-complex region on mouse chromosome 17, acts as selfish genetic element and is transmitted at high frequencies (> 95%) from heterozygous (t/+) males to their offspring. This phenotype termed transmission ratio distortion (TRD) caused by interaction responder (Tcr) with several quantitative trait loci (QTL), distorters (Tcd1 Tcd4), all located within t-haplotype region. Current data suggest that collectively impair motility sperm derived t/+ males; t-sperm rescued responder, whereas (+)-sperm remains partially dysfunctional. Recently we have identified two regulators RHO small G proteins. Here show nucleoside diphosphate kinase gene Nme3 QTL TRD. Reduction dosage targeting wild-type allele enhanced rate phenocopied distorter function. Genetic biochemical analysis showed t-allele harbors mutation (P89S) compromises enzymatic activity protein genetically hypomorph. Transgenic overexpression reduced transmission, proving it be distorter. We propose NME3 interacts signaling cascades through hyperactivation SMOK, responder. deleterious effect counter-balanced SMOK(Tcr), dominant-negative exclusively expressed in t-sperm, thus permitting behaviour preferential t-haplotype. In addition, previously reported association NME family members somatic cell metastasis, conjunction our involving motility, suggests functional conservation between mechanisms for control cells spermatozoa.
